Pixologic just released a new plugin designed to save you from horror of laying out UVs. Now you can paint or use ambient occlusion to suggest seam location. Personally I think this should win the plugin award for 3d software users, but check it out for yourselves and let us know what you think!

zb is not setting me free from UVs, In fact it still uses a UV and one that wastes a lot of space at that. If you want to be free from UVs look at Disney’s Ptex technology currently available in 3D-Coat, but available for any other software maker, like pixologic, to incorporate if they like.
